PURPOSE: A spun-bonded non-woven fabric for shielding electromagnetic wave, deposited with aluminum by vacuum deposition is provided which has low production cost and wide range of application from a small electrical goods to a skyscraper, and can be mass produced. CONSTITUTION: A metal deposited fiber material for shielding electromagnetic wave is produced by conveying a spun-bonded non-woven fabric(14) which has a high strength and good workability over aluminum vapor(13) generated from aluminum(12) by heating on a hot plate(11) of 1,300-1,500°C in a vacuum chamber having a pressure of 10¬-3 -10¬-5 torr, so that the surface of the filament of the non-woven fabric is deposited with the aluminum in the thickness of 100-1000 angstrom unit. The conveying velocity of the non-woven fabric is 50-200m/min, and the temperature of a cooling roll is set to be minus 20-minus 40°C.
